Invest Once, Grow Anytime: The Future Ready Advantage of Wireless Systems

A common hesitation among hospital planners is the fear that wireless nurse call systems may become outdated quickly. The belief is that wired systems feel “permanent so they appear more future proof at first glance. 

In reality the opposite is true.

A wired system locks a hospital into the infrastructure of a single moment in time. Any renovation, new ward, layout change or upgrade means civil work, rewiring and disruption. That becomes expensive and slows down progress. 

A wireless nurse call system, however, is designed to grow with the hospital. New call points can be added in minutes, layouts can be changed without breaking walls and wards can be upgraded without shutting them down. When hospitals expand bed capacity or add day care units, emergency bays or speciality zones, the system adapts instantly. 

Future readiness also means compatibility.

Modern wireless systems support features such as Code Blue expansion modules, integration with PA systems, wearable alerts for staff on the move and optional add-ons like pressure mats for fall management. Hospitals can adopt the features they need today and activate more when required, without replacing the core system.

Software configuration is another advantage. Settings, priorities and alert types can be changed as workflows evolve. A new nursing protocol does not mean a new system. 

The future belongs to flexible, upgrade friendly systems that adapt without disruption. Wireless fits that need perfectly.
